Summary:
A family meets a dog in the park while on a picnic one Saturday. They play with the dog, feed him, and named him Willy. When they went home, the kids asked if they could bring Willy home with them, but their parents said that somebody would be missing Willy and want him home again. So they left Willy in the park and thought about him all week. The next Saturday, the whole family went to the park to find Willy and found that the dog catcher was looking for him too. They saved him from the dogcatcher and brought him home and made him part of their family.
